UPDATE: Announcement of new Ole Miss chancellor apparently postponed
Craig Ford
Updated Fri Oct 04, 2019 12:42 PM CDT
OXFORD, Miss. (WTVA) ? The announcement of a new chancellor at Ole Miss apparently has been postponed.

The state College Board had scheduled a 12 p.m. event Friday at The Inn at Ole Miss in what was described as an "important announcement concerning the University of Mississippi chancellor search."

Former Mississippi Commissioner of Higher Education Glenn Boyce was supposed to be introduced as the university's new leader.

However, protesters appeared in the ballroom where the announcement was to be made. One was taken out of the room by police.

Then, the university police chief appeared at the podium about 12:25 p.m. and said there would be no announcement.
